Do you get the error when browsing for users or only when trying to
modify them?

What permissions does the directory manager account CM is using have?

A sniffer trace will be the absolute best way to find out what's going
on here.  Try doing a netmon capture on the publisher (MS Netmon is
installed by default on your CM) while you try to do the modification.  
Then filter it for ldap packets and see what the AD server is sending
back after the ldapmodify messages sent by CM.  If you don't see any
ldapmodify messages look for the bindresponse to see if there is a
general password problem.

> A Sniffer capture of the problem will provide a lot of information 
> toward what is causing the problem.  Also, you can look at the log 
> files in c:\dcdsrvr\log.  Of interest would be Pluginsetup.trc which 
> is a text file that contains the installation log.  There are also a 
> few different log files generated that contain information about the 
> LDAP requests.
> Try your test again then look at the latest files generated.
>   Maybe this will help you find the problem.
